Advanced Material Synthesis And Characterization
What is this
This trend covers advanced material synthesis and characterization, focusing on recent breakthroughs in the understanding and manipulation of materials at micro and nano scales. It includes studies on amorphous materials, advanced thin films, and nanotechnology advancements with potential applications in various industries.
Why it matters
Innovations in material science drive next-generation technologies, from energy storage to biomedical applications. The demand for materials with tailored properties is accelerating due to the needs of high-tech industries and the push for more efficient and sustainable solutions.
